Find the value of $\big\{\sqrt[\text{m}]{\sqrt[\text{n}]{\text{a}}}\big\}^{\text{mn}}.$
So,
$\big\{\sqrt[\text{m}]{\sqrt[\text{n}]{\text{a}}}\big\}^{\text{mn}}=\bigg\{\sqrt[\text{m}]{\text{a}^{\frac{1}{\text{n}}}}\bigg\}^{\text{mn}}$
$=\bigg\{\text{a}^{\frac{1}{\text{n}}\times\frac{1}{\text{m}}}\bigg\}^{\text{mn}}$
$=\bigg\{\text{a}^{\frac{1}{\text{n}}\times\frac{1}{\text{m}}}\times\text{m}\times\text{n}\bigg\}$
$\Rightarrow\big\{\sqrt[\text{m}]{\sqrt[\text{n}]{\text{a}}}\big\}=\bigg\{\text{a}^{\frac{1}{\text{n}}\times\frac{1}{\text{m}}}\times\text{m}\times\text{n}\bigg\}$
$\Rightarrow\big\{\sqrt[\text{m}]{\sqrt[\text{n}]{\text{a}}}\big\}=\text{a}$
Hence the correct choice is $b$.
